CAUTION:
SAVE THESE INSTRUCTIONS
This unit has more than one power supply
connection point. To reduce the risk of electric shock, disconnect the
branch circuit-breakers or fuses and emergency power supplies
before servicing.
UNPACK THE FIXTURE
Check the contents of the box. You should receive:
1 – METAL HOUSING
1- PARTS BAG
1 – EDGE-LIT PANEL AND TRIM PLATE ASSEMBLY WITH
CIRCUIT BOARDS
